背景情况:
- 软组织肉瘤是一种罕见的成年恶性瘤,脂肪肉瘤是一种常见的亚型.
- 中肠脂肉瘤异常罕见,占病例的不到1%.
- 分离性脂肪瘤 (DDLPS) 是一种具有攻击性的变体,由于稀有性和晚期呈现,具有具有挑战性的诊断和治疗.
研究的目的:
- 报告一个大规模的中直肠非分化脂肉瘤病例.
- 为突出这一罕见瘤所带来的诊断和治疗挑战.
- 强调多学科方法和手术切除对于最佳结果的重要性.
主要方法:
- 一位83岁的女性因大中质量而出现呼吸障碍.
- 图像检测证实了一个巨大的,周围周围的质量,导致显著的胸部压缩.
- 一个多学科的瘤委员会建议进行手术切除,通过视频辅助胸部手术和胸切除术进行.
主要成果:
- 组织病理学证实了具有复杂组织学特征的无差异化脂肉瘤.
- 患者经历了完整的瘤切除,并没有并发症恢复.
- 患者在手术后三年内仍然没有患病.
结论:
- 大规模的胸部恶性瘤需要一个多学科的治疗策略.
- 在这种情况下,完全切除手术是实现长期存活的基石.
- 这一案例凸显了大中DDLPS的彻底外科治疗的可行性.

Gross Anatomy of Bone
The two main features of a long bone are the diaphysis and the epiphysis.
The diaphysis is the tubular shaft that runs between the proximal and distal ends of the bone. The walls of the diaphysis are composed of dense and hard compact bone made of numerous osteons — the functional unit of the compact bone. The Bone Matrix
Bone contains a relatively small number of cells entrenched in a matrix of collagen fibers that provide an adherent surface for inorganic salt crystals. Both components of the matrix, organic and inorganic, contribute to the unusual properties of bone. Without collagen, bones would be brittle and shatter easily. Compact Bone
Most bones contain compact and spongy osseous tissue, but their distribution and concentration vary based on the bone's overall function.
Compact bone, also called cortical bone, is the denser, stronger of the two types of bone tissue. It is found under the periosteum and in the diaphyses of long bones, where it provides support and protection. Spongy Bone
All bones comprise an outer layer of compact bone, and an interior made up of spongy bone tissue, also called cancellous or trabecular bone. In long bones, spongy bone tissue is mainly found in the interior of the epiphyses (broad ends of the bone).
